Output 72bbef69f2c30b66a30f9c27ec22330eb47f22f459c9da84cb0480e22e6078b5:25

value
26857822
script pubkey
OP_0 OP_PUSHBYTES_20 ef1ca98f316eec7575e691355dbcd77d2a91e67c
address
ltc1qauw2nre3dmk82a0xjy64m0xh054frenuqzz6pu
transaction
72bbef69f2c30b66a30f9c27ec22330eb47f22f459c9da84cb0480e22e6078b5
spent
true